The national price for regular unleaded hit another high today, leaving Roadguy to wonder when the cost of gas might exceed the cost of cigarettes on the sign above. (Photo taken Wednesday in Minneapolis.)

Alert reader Karen points us to a contest being held by Mr. Roadshow, the Roadguy equivalent at the San Jose Mercury News. He asked readers to guess the date that gas would hit $4 a gallon in San Jose, and he’d buy the winner a tank of gas. He received more than 2,300 entries — you can read about it here, and you can hear from people who were not amused by the contest here.

I don’t think my employer can afford to give away a tank of gas at this point, but we haven’t had a contest in a while, so pick a date in the comments below and I’ll see if I can’t scrape together $4 for a prize by the time AAA’s average gas price for the Twin Cities area tops four bucks.
